Abstract

The invention provides a new energy battery cover plate assembly, which comprises a cover plate main body, wherein the lower end of the cover plate main body is attached to an insulating sleeve, a protection mechanism is installed above the insulating sleeve, the insulating sleeve is bonded on the inner wall of a battery placing box, an upper fixed plate is fixed at the middle position of the right end of the cover plate main body, a pin shaft is installed at the upper end of the upper fixed plate, a sleeve is fixed at the right end of the lower fixed plate, the right end of the sleeve is attached to a movable plate, the left end of the movable plate is fixed at the right end of the lower fixed plate, a plug rod is fixed at the left end of the movable plate, the plug rod is installed at the right end of the pin shaft and extends to the left end of the pin shaft, the plug rod is installed at the right end of the lower fixed plate and extends to the inside: open simply, reduce the manpower, promote maintenance efficiency, realize the function of putting out a fire, increase the security.

Technical Field
The invention discloses a new energy battery cover plate assembly, and belongs to the field of battery cover plates.
Background
The new energy battery is to utilize new energy to meet the requirements of various electric vehicles on power batteries. With the development of microelectronic technology at the end of the twentieth century, miniaturized devices are increasing, and high requirements are made on power supplies. The new energy battery enters a large-scale practical stage, and the new energy battery generally comprises a box body and a cover plate.
New energy battery upper cover plate carries out fastening connection with the box through a plurality of buckles on four terminal surfaces among the prior art, and when the apron was opened to needs, personnel need open a plurality of buckles are whole, could be with apron and box separation, cause the apron to open the operation comparatively difficult, can take the time hard, can influence maintenance efficiency, need design a new energy battery cover plate subassembly and solve above-mentioned problem.

Further, the protection mechanism comprises two micro fans, the two micro fans are fixed inside a square cylinder through bolts, the square cylinder is welded at the upper end of a protection shell and extends to the lower end of the protection shell, an air bag is bonded inside the protection shell, the square cylinder is installed at the upper end of the air bag and extends to the lower end of the air bag, the two micro fans are installed below a dust screen, the dust screen is fixed inside the square cylinder and extends to the upper end of the square cylinder, the protection shell is fixed on the inner wall of a cover plate main body through bolts, the square cylinder is installed at the top end inside the cover plate main body and extends to the upper end of the cover plate main body, in practice, a person fills inert gas into the air bag, when open fire is generated in a battery placing box, the open fire damages the air bag, and then the inert gas in the air bag is sprayed to an open fire generating position, realize the function of putting out a fire, increase the security, the design of protective housing can increase the physical strength of apron main part simultaneously, and in addition when the ambient temperature is too high, personnel start miniature fan, and then make the outside air place the incasement gas fast flow through square section of thick bamboo and battery, increase the radiating efficiency, promote battery life, dustproof function is realized in the design of dust screen simultaneously.
Further, a first U-shaped clamping plate is welded at the left end of the cover plate main body, an inserting plate is welded at the left end of the battery placing box, the inserting plate is installed at the right end of the first U-shaped clamping plate and extends into the first U-shaped clamping plate, a second U-shaped clamping plate is symmetrically welded at the front end and the rear end of the cover plate main body, two guide plates are symmetrically welded at the front end and the rear end of the battery placing box, the guide plates are installed at the inner ends of the second U-shaped clamping plate and extend into the second U-shaped clamping plate, in practice, the cover plate main body is placed at the upper end of the battery placing box, the second U-shaped clamping plate is placed at the left end of the guide plates, the second U-shaped clamping plate is moved rightwards along the guide plates to realize a guide function, the cover plate main body is driven rightwards to move, the first U-shaped clamping plate is driven rightwards, the cover plate main body stops moving, the U-shaped clamping plate II is clamped and connected with the guide plate at the moment, and the closing strength of the cover plate main body is improved.
Further, the flat plate is arranged at the lower end of the pin shaft and is installed below the lower fixing plate, the through hole is formed in the flat plate, in practice, personnel can run through the through hole to lock the flat plate, and therefore the pin shaft is prevented from being pulled out by other people and the cover plate main body is prevented from being opened, and the anti-theft function is effectively achieved.
Further, square section of thick bamboo internally mounted singlechip, and two miniature fans of singlechip lower extreme installation are connected with two miniature fans through the connecting wire, and the singlechip is installed at the dust screen lower extreme, and the singlechip is connected through the connecting wire with the incasement temperature-detecting device is placed to the battery, in practice, personnel set up the extreme temperature numerical value on the singlechip, place case during operation at the battery, temperature-detecting device can place the incasement temperature numerical value with the battery and transmit to the singlechip, the singlechip will detect temperature numerical value and contrast with the extreme temperature numerical value, after detecting temperature numerical value and being higher than the extreme temperature numerical value, the work of singlechip chance control miniature fan, and then promote the radiating efficiency.
